B.A./B.S. Economics

Course Description

Economics is the foundation science of modern business decision-making, forming the basis for finance, management, marketing, and international business. In today’s rapidly changing business environment, it is important that you are well equipped to analyze the economic conditions affecting every business organization and every individual when you graduate. You'll graduate with an understanding of worldwide markets with extensive analysis of the government sector, as well as issues concerning firms, consumers, and different industry structures. - See more at: http://economics.louisiana.edu/programs/undergraduate/economics#sthash.9LqBki9G.dpuf

Career outcomes

Earning an undergraduate degree in economics will prepare you for a career that can range from governmental policymaking to advising businesses on best practices, because you are an expert in the global forces that determine how markets affect our daily lives. With your degree, you are equipped for a career in banking, public policy, sales and insurance, or higher education in economics, law or business. The study of economics is so intertwined with other disciplines that you will emerge from the program with a comprehensive understanding of how economic activity shapes our world. - See more at: http://economics.louisiana.edu/programs/what-can-i-do-economicsfinance-degree#sthash.nDYHbzTh.dpuf
